Output 40372c6d35c7b3025336544b6953991d9579de5b72f19a6ed58ecd2de9b9e4d6:1

value
7794000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2afe2f851ca22f41b0aee30eab1b8df7396d295 OP_EQUAL
address
3KSRiaFnPStrkHEYcXAuaBXrT9t7veu1Bz
transaction
40372c6d35c7b3025336544b6953991d9579de5b72f19a6ed58ecd2de9b9e4d6
spent
true